Intro. Lord Jasper Wylde, known by the nickname Rod of Iron, was head of House Wylde and Lord of Thousandwater during the reign of Viserys I Targaryen and the Dance of the Dragons. Jasper served as an Edict Advisor to King Viserys I Targaryen. On the night the king died, in 129 AD, the Privy Council met to discuss the succession to the Iron Throne. During the debate, Lord Jasper cited the Great Council of 101 AD, as well as King Jaehaerys I Targaryen's decision to choose Prince Baelon as his heir, bypassing Princess Rhaenys, to support the coronation of Prince Aegon, rather than that of his half-sister Rhaenyra.
